Uttar Pradesh Elections: 'Development Will Be The Issue, Not Religion'

The attempts made by the Bharatiya Janata Party and the Yogi Adityanath government in Uttar Pradesh to polarise voters along communal lines, are aimed at covering up failures on the development front. Still, issues such as unemployment, inflation, the agricultural crisis, poor health-care facilities and the problems created by stray cattle, are likely to matter more in the forthcoming assembly elections, argues senior journalist Vineet Narain in an interview with NewsClick.
